Olive Miller, 92 – GOP Committeewoman, PSU Football Fan

olive miller obituary

Olive M. Miller, age 92, of Port Carbon, passed away Tuesday, February 11, 2020, at Schuylkill Center in Pottsville.

Born in Port Carbon, PA on April 16, 1927, she was the daughter of the late Burton E. and Mary E. (Paul) Cooper.

Olive was a graduate of Port Carbon Soldiers Memorial High School, Class of 1944. She worked as a medical secretary for her brother Dr. Harold Cooper in Schuylkill Haven for over 30 years. Olive was a member of Trinity Lutheran Church in Pottsville, a life member of the Eastern Star Cressona Chapter #367, and she was a Republican Committeewoman in Port Carbon for many years. She was huge fan of Penn State Football and loved attending the games.

She was the last surviving member of her immediate family, being preceded in death by her parents, her husband of 64 years Louis G. Miller on October 28, 2011, a son Barry L. Miller on April 15, 2017, two sisters: Betty M. Scheaffer and Ethel M. Kraft, and a brother Dr. Harold B. Cooper.

Olive is survived by her daughter Barbara L Miller, Pottsville; daughter-in-law Debra J. Miller, Cressona; granddaughter Danielle J. Maxwell and her husband Lamiek, Pottsville; grandson Barry L. Miller and his wife Melissa, Williamsburg, VA; great grandson Hunter Miller, Williamsburg, VA; and nieces and nephews.

A Religious Service will be held at the Robert A. Evans Jr. Funeral Home, 208 Pike St. Port Carbon at 10:30AM on Saturday, February 15th, with Rev. Chris Rothharpt officiating.

Relatives and Friends are invited to a viewing on Saturday morning from 9-10:30 a.m. at the Funeral Home.

Interment will be held in the Schuylkill Memorial Park Cemetery in Schuylkill Haven.

In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to Trinity Lutheran Church, Elevator Fund, 300 Arch Street, Pottsville, PA 17901
